#4782fd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4782fd is composed of 27.8% red, 51%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.9% cyan, 48.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 220.5 degrees, a saturation of 97.8% and a lightness of 63.5%. #4782fd color hex could be obtained by blending #8effff with #0005fb.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

#4782fd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4782fd has RGB values of R:71, G:130, B:253 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0.49,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 4686589.

Shades and Tints of #4782fd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00030a is the darkest color, while #f6f9ff is the lightest one.
